Federal government has released new guidelines aimed at protecting investors in digital assets as trades in cryptocurrencies get boost in Africa’s most populous nation. The rules issued by the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) offer more clarity on trading in cryptocurrencies, it was learnt. The rules cover “issuance, offering platforms and custody of digital assets” for virtual technologies, according to a statement on its website. This is coming amidst controversy over the acceptability of cryptocurrencies in Nigerian financial ecosystem. Elon Musk tweeted that his $44-billion deal for Twitter Inc was “temporarily on hold” on Friday while he waits for data on the proportion of its fake accounts, sending shares in the social media platform plunging. Tesla CEO Musk, who added that he was still committed to the acquisition, decided to waive due diligence when he agreed to buy Twitter on April 25, in an effort to get the San Francisco-based company to accept his "best and final offer". Naira hit a four-month low Thursday, depreciating 0.30 per cent against the U.S. dollar at the official market. The currency which opened trading at N416.50 closed at N420.00 to a dollar at the close of business on Thursday, data published by FMDQ, where forex is officially traded showed. This represents a N1.25 or 0.30 per cent devaluation from N418.75 it traded in the previous market session on Wednesday. Group Managing Director of Nigerian state oil firm NNPC and the Governor of Central Bank of Nigeria told the National Assembly and the country's airline association on Monday that they were unable to help with soaring jet fuel prices. However, in a resolution to the meeting, NNPC agreed to supply jet fuel to marketers nominated by the Airline Operators of Nigeria, and the association will itself apply and be granted a jet fuel import licence, Speaker of the House of Representatives, Femi Gbajabiamila, said. Gbenga Adebayo, chairman, Association of Licensed Telecommunication Operators (ALTON), has asked the federal government to remove “nuisance taxes” placed on operators in the sector. Nuisance tax is a tax imposed as a percentage of the selling price of goods or services, payable by the customer and transmitted by the seller to the taxing authority. Adebayo said this on Sunrise Daily, a Channels Television programme on Monday. Last week, TheCable reported that President Muhammadu Buhari had approved the collection of five per cent excise duty on telephone recharge cards and vouchers.
